| Safe Haskell | None |
|---|---|
| Language | Haskell2010 |
Waterfall.Internal.Diagram
Documentation
newtype RawDiagram Source #
Constructors
| RawDiagram | |
Fields
| |
Instances
| Monoid RawDiagram Source # | |
Defined in Waterfall.Internal.Diagram Methods mempty :: RawDiagram # mappend :: RawDiagram -> RawDiagram -> RawDiagram # mconcat :: [RawDiagram] -> RawDiagram # | |
| Semigroup RawDiagram Source # | |
Defined in Waterfall.Internal.Diagram Methods (<>) :: RawDiagram -> RawDiagram -> RawDiagram # sconcat :: NonEmpty RawDiagram -> RawDiagram # stimes :: Integral b => b -> RawDiagram -> RawDiagram # | |
| Transformable2D RawDiagram Source # | |
Defined in Waterfall.TwoD.Transforms Methods matTransform2D :: M23 Double -> RawDiagram -> RawDiagram Source # rotate2D :: Double -> RawDiagram -> RawDiagram Source # scale2D :: V2 Double -> RawDiagram -> RawDiagram Source # uScale2D :: Double -> RawDiagram -> RawDiagram Source # translate2D :: V2 Double -> RawDiagram -> RawDiagram Source # mirror2D :: V2 Double -> RawDiagram -> RawDiagram Source # | |